The reverse parking assist system represents a breakthrough in automotive safety and convenience technology, designed to transform the often challenging task of parking into a seamless experience. This sophisticated system combines multiple sensors, cameras, and intelligent software to provide drivers with comprehensive assistance during parking maneuvers. The technology utilizes ultrasonic sensors strategically placed around the vehicle to detect obstacles and measure distances with precision. A high-resolution rear-view camera system provides real-time visual feedback, while advanced algorithms process this data to generate dynamic guidance lines that adjust based on steering input. The system actively monitors the vehicle's surroundings in 360 degrees, detecting both static and moving obstacles. When activated, it offers audio-visual alerts that increase in frequency as the vehicle approaches obstacles, providing intuitive feedback to the driver. The system can identify suitable parking spaces and calculate optimal parking trajectories, taking into account factors such as turning radius and vehicle dimensions. Modern versions often include automated steering assistance, where the system can take control of the steering wheel while the driver manages the acceleration and braking. This technology has evolved to include features like cross-traffic alert systems and integration with smartphone applications for remote viewing and control.

The reverse parking assist system offers numerous practical benefits that make it an invaluable addition to modern vehicles. First and foremost, it significantly reduces the stress and anxiety associated with parking in tight spaces or busy urban environments. Drivers can park with greater confidence, knowing they have reliable technological support that minimizes the risk of collisions and scratches. The system's real-time feedback allows for more precise parking maneuvers, potentially saving time and preventing the need for multiple attempts. For new drivers or those who find parking challenging, the system serves as a helpful training tool, gradually building their parking skills and spatial awareness. The technology also contributes to increased safety by eliminating blind spots and providing clear visibility of traditionally difficult-to-see areas. This is particularly valuable when parking near pedestrians, cyclists, or in areas with high foot traffic. The system's ability to detect moving obstacles adds an extra layer of safety, especially in busy parking lots. From a practical standpoint, the technology helps protect both the vehicle and surrounding objects from damage, potentially reducing repair costs and insurance premiums. The integration with other vehicle safety systems creates a comprehensive safety network that works seamlessly together. The automated steering assistance feature reduces physical strain during parking maneuvers, making it especially beneficial for drivers with limited mobility or those who find traditional parking physically demanding. The system's user-friendly interface and intuitive alerts make it accessible to drivers of all skill levels, requiring minimal learning curve for effective use.

Advanced Sensor Technology and Real-time Processing

At the heart of the reverse parking assist system lies its sophisticated sensor technology and real-time processing capabilities. The system employs a network of ultrasonic sensors and high-definition cameras strategically positioned around the vehicle to create a comprehensive detection field. These sensors continuously emit signals that bounce off nearby objects and return to the system, allowing for precise distance calculations and obstacle detection. The advanced processing unit analyzes this data in real-time, creating an accurate representation of the vehicle's surroundings. This technology can distinguish between different types of obstacles, from static objects like walls and poles to moving objects like pedestrians and other vehicles. The system's ability to process this information within milliseconds ensures that drivers receive immediate feedback, crucial for making split-second decisions during parking maneuvers.

Intelligent Parking Guidance and Trajectory Planning

The system's intelligent parking guidance feature represents a significant advancement in parking assistance technology. Using complex algorithms, the system can analyze the surrounding environment to identify suitable parking spaces and calculate the optimal parking trajectory. This calculation takes into account various factors including the vehicle's turning radius, dimensions, and the size of the parking space. The system generates dynamic guidance lines that appear on the display screen, providing a visual representation of the ideal parking path. These lines adjust in real-time based on the vehicle's movement and steering input, offering intuitive guidance throughout the parking process. The trajectory planning feature considers multiple parking scenarios, including parallel parking, perpendicular parking, and angle parking, adapting its guidance accordingly to ensure the most efficient and safe parking maneuver.

Enhanced Safety Features and Integration

The reverse parking assist system's safety features extend beyond basic obstacle detection. The system incorporates cross-traffic alert functionality, warning drivers of approaching vehicles when reversing out of parking spaces. This integration with other safety systems creates a comprehensive safety network that significantly reduces the risk of accidents during parking maneuvers. The system's audio-visual alerts are designed to be intuitive and easily understood, with varying frequencies and colors indicating different levels of proximity to obstacles. The 360-degree monitoring capability ensures complete coverage of the vehicle's surroundings, eliminating blind spots that could pose safety risks. Modern versions of the system often include emergency brake assist, which can automatically apply the brakes if an imminent collision is detected during parking maneuvers.
